Transaction 37320eebc23efc434f12622ad3d3e680c69b42d7f6bcb4bc955cd48cd56de1b3

2 Input
2 Outputs
  • 37320eebc23efc434f12622ad3d3e680c69b42d7f6bcb4bc955cd48cd56de1b3:0
  • value  1200000
    address  112dqrBYpVvBC8gGKgBbw5PcAh2KKm8ZVk
  • 37320eebc23efc434f12622ad3d3e680c69b42d7f6bcb4bc955cd48cd56de1b3:1
  • value  1926440
    address  3MMWH4tNgbPjGsn1F6JoDqFZrsCbLpQw9p